PayPal kicks off fintech earnings as investors fear impact of Trump tariffs on consumer spending

1. PayPal is exposed to tariff-related volatility affecting 90% of its revenue. 2. The end of de minimis trade exemptions threatens low-cost e-commerce volume. 3. Analysts foresee only 2% revenue growth for PayPal this quarter. 4. Higher tariffs are expected to pressure e-commerce sales and margins. 5. PayPal's stock has dropped 23% amid broader market uncertainty.
